Antivirus engines widely detect many SolidSQUAD tools as threats. For instance, Trend Micro classifies PUA.Win32.SolidSquad.A , labeling it as a Potentially Unwanted Application. Microsoft's Windows Defender also categorizes certain keygens as HackTool:Win32/Keygen . By downloading a crack, you are often intentionally disabling your security to install what your antivirus has already flagged as a threat.

Team SolidSQUAD (SSQ) is a legendary release group known for bypassing the digital rights management (DRM) and licensing systems of high-end engineering software like SOLIDWORKS, MATLAB, Mastercam, and ANSYS.
High-tier CAD programs use incredibly sophisticated licensing frameworks (such as FlexLM or specialized vendor license daemons). To bypass these, SolidSQUAD traditionally relies on custom Universal License Servers and registry emulators. The Archive Passwords
